HP Umpire Chris Segal ejected Twins manager Derek Shelton (automated ball/strike system challenge & overturn timing; QOCY) in the top of the 9th inning of the #Twins-#Orioles game. With one out and one on, Twins batter Josh Bell took a 3-2 slider from Orioles pitcher Ryan Helsley for a called fourth ball, overturned to a called third strike upon ABS challenge by pitcher Helsley. Replays indicate the pitch was located over the outer edge of home plate and thigh-high (px -0.80, pz 2.43), the call was correct.* At the time of the ejection, the Orioles were leading, 8-6. The Orioles ultimately won the contest, 8-6.

This is Chris Segal (96)'s 1st ejection of 2026.
*This pitch was located 0.86 horizontal inches from being deemed incorrect.
Challenges must be made immediately after the umpire’s call (roughly within two seconds after the play).

This is the 1st ejection report of the 2026 MLB regular season.
This is the 2nd manager ejection of 2026. Ejection Tally: 2 Managers, 0 Coaches, 0 Players.
This is Minnesota's 1st ejection of 2026, 1st in the AL Central (MIN 1; CWS, CLE, DET, KC 0).
This is Derek Shelton's 1st ejection since August 30, 2024 (Brian Walsh; QOC = Y [Balls/Strikes]).
This is Chris Segal's 1st ejection since September 21, 2024 (Pat Murphy; QOC = N [Balls/Strikes]).
